Bonjour,
Je galere un peu avec un comportement bizarre de Forms. Je m'explique : j'ai une form concue autour d'un bloc basé. Je viens d'ajouter un champ dans cette form, ce champ appartient à un bloc non basé. Ce champ est valorisé lorsque l'on passe dans le trigger POST-QUERY de mon bloc basé.
Jusqu'ici tout va bien, tous mes champs sont bien renseignes quand j'execute ma query associee au bloc. Je peux me balader de champs en champs sans probleme... sauf quand je clique dans mon champ non basé : là, meme si je ne fais aucune modif, dès que je sors du champ, Forms me demande si je souhaite enregistrer mes modifications (quelles modifs ??).
Du coup j'ai regardé l'evolution des differents statuts de ma form :
- tant que je ne clique pas dans mon champ non basé mes statuts (FORM_STATUS, BLOCK_STATUS et RECORD_STATUS) sont à QUERY
- Si je clique dans mon champ non basé, mon RECORD_STATUS passe à INSERT...
Ma question est donc simple : pourquoi ce comportement ? comment l'eviter afin que Forms ne me demande pas de sauvegarder ce qui n'a pas été modifié ?
Merci pour votre aide
...
Et bonne année !